Cartersville Country Club is located in Bartow County in the foothills of North Georgia, conveniently accessible from I-75 at exit 290. Founded in 1954, the club features a golf course maintained in excellent condition with bent grass greens known for their speed and consistent playability.

The course accommodates golfers of all skill levels, with various groups and golf activities designed to help members connect and enjoy the game. The facility emphasizes member engagement through organized play and social experiences on the course.

Beyond golf, Cartersville Country Club operates as a full-service private club offering additional amenities including dining facilities, tennis and pickleball courts, a seasonal swimming pool, and event spaces suitable for tournaments, outings, and private celebrations. The club is home to the Scott Hamilton Golf Academy, featuring PGA Tour instruction led by Scott Hamilton and Director of Instruction Kyle Morris.

The setting showcases the natural terrain of the North Georgia foothills, providing a scenic backdrop for both recreational play and special events. The club emphasizes long-term member enjoyment while honoring its nearly 70-year history in the community.
